dj e.d.e wrote:maybe you can give an idea for cleaning solution for vinyl that doesnt detererate it in time


Hi E.D.E!! In fact, yes, I DO have a great tip for cleaning records. I remember this one from my disco days.

Take 1 part distilled vinegar, and 3 parts water (distilled water works best), mix them up and use a non abraisive cloth to rub the solution onto the record. When you feel that it is sufficiently clean, take a solution of 1 part rubbing alcohol, and 5 parts water (again, distilled if available), and use a second non-abraisive cloth to rub this solution onto the record. The second solution will make sure there is no vinegar residue left on the record. Air-dry and then you will be ready to boogie down to your freshly cleaned record!

This is a great tip for all you greasy finger chicken eating DJ's out there because all that scratching can leave nasty grease and finger residues in the grooves of your records.
